Keke Li is a scholar working on Plant Science, Molecular Biology and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Keke Li has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 384 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Plant Science, 5 papers in Molecular Biology and 3 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Keke Li’s work include Legume Nitrogen Fixing Symbiosis (4 papers),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(3 papers) and Mesenchymal stem cell research (2 papers). Keke Li is often cited by papers focused on Legume Nitrogen Fixing Symbiosis (4 papers),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(3 papers) and Mesenchymal stem cell research (2 papers). Keke Li collaborates with scholars based in China, Mexico and Thailand. Keke Li's co-authors include Gaofeng Zeng, Shaohui Zong, Fang Ye, Wenxin Chen, Xinhua Sui, La Chen, En Tao Wang, Guohua Mi, Chang Fu Tian and Jingmin Zhao and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, Chemical Engineering Journal and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
